Output 8677fdfbb5ae37b0d6d3c1affa9d62a268eb7243b1d3bfea9824fc26aa686e89:1

value
768358621
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 30189a8c8b7c3c66ac1a05041948b2ec63267207 OP_EQUALVERIFY OP_CHECKSIG
address
15PJuhoDpPHdek7Ck2RdosN8S9F5tPa48v
transaction
8677fdfbb5ae37b0d6d3c1affa9d62a268eb7243b1d3bfea9824fc26aa686e89
spent
true